diff --git a/src/core/auth.ts b/src/core/auth.ts index a7f7c3e..2888cdc 100644 --- a/src/core/auth.ts +++ b/src/core/auth.ts @@ -266,7 +266,6 @@ export const uiAuth = { clientMutationId: payload.clientMutationId ?? existing.clientMutationId, ...withExpiryFromSettings(payload.accessToken, jwt), refreshToken: existing.refreshToken, - refreshExpiresAt: existing.refreshExpiresAt, }); }, clearToken: () => { @@ -577,11 +576,10 @@ export async function loginUI(user: string, pass: string): Promise { }; uiAuth.setLoginSession(preliminarySession, null); + updateSettings({ serverAuthMode: "UI_LOGIN", serverAuthUser: user, serverAuthPass: "" }); const jwt = await getJwtSettings(true).catch(() => null); uiAuth.setLoginSession(preliminarySession, jwt); - - updateSettings({ serverAuthMode: "UI_LOGIN", serverAuthUser: user, serverAuthPass: "" }); } export async function loginBasic(user: string, pass: string): Promise { diff --git a/src/features/settings/sections/DevtoolsSettings.svelte b/src/features/settings/sections/DevtoolsSettings.svelte index 939678b..7c65b00 100644 --- a/src/features/settings/sections/DevtoolsSettings.svelte +++ b/src/features/settings/sections/DevtoolsSettings.svelte @@ -44,7 +44,7 @@ function fmtTime(ts: number | null): string { if (ts === null) return "—"; - return new Date(ts).toLocaleTimeString(); + return new Date(ts).toLocaleString([], { dateStyle: "medium", timeStyle: "medium" }); } async function forceTokenRefresh() {